So, where do animal behavior and veterinary science intersect? The answer lies in the complex relationships between behavior, physiology, and health. When animals exhibit abnormal or undesirable behaviors, it can be a sign of underlying physical or emotional problems. For example, a dog that is exhibiting aggression may be doing so due to pain, fear, or anxiety.
